جدول المحتويات:
فيديو: ما هو الوقت المعقد في بنية البيانات؟
2024 مؤلف: Lynn Donovan | [email protected]. آخر تعديل: 2023-12-15 23:43
تعقيد الوقت من خوارزمية كمية زمن مأخوذة بواسطة خوارزمية لتعمل كدالة لطول المدخلات. وبالمثل ، الفضاء تعقيد من الخوارزمية مقدار المساحة أو الذاكرة المأخوذة بواسطة خوارزمية لتعمل كدالة لطول المدخلات.
يجب أن تعرف أيضًا ، ماذا يعني تعقيد الوقت؟
في علوم الكمبيوتر ، فإن تعقيد الوقت هو التعقيد الحسابي التي تصف مقدار زمن يتطلب الأمر تشغيل خوارزمية. وبالتالي ، فإن مقدار زمن المأخوذة وعدد العمليات الأولية التي تقوم بها الخوارزمية نكون تؤخذ لتختلف بعامل ثابت على الأكثر.
بالإضافة إلى ذلك ، كيف يتم حساب تعقيد الوقت؟ إذن يمكننا الضرب أو القسمة على عامل ثابت للوصول إلى أبسط تعبير. إذن 2N تصبح N فقط. المقياس الأكثر شيوعًا للحساب تعقيد الوقت هو تدوين Big O. هذا يزيل كل العوامل الثابتة بحيث يعمل زمن يمكن تقديرها فيما يتعلق بـ N حيث تقترب N من اللانهاية.
تعرف أيضًا ، ما هي الأنواع المختلفة من التعقيد الزمني؟
هناك أنواع مختلفة من تعقيدات الوقت ، لذلك دعونا نتحقق من أكثرها أساسية
- التعقيد الزمني الثابت: O (1)
- تعقيد الوقت الخطي: O (n)
- التعقيد الزمني اللوغاريتمي: O (تسجيل ن)
- التعقيد الزمني التربيعي: O (n²)
- التعقيد الزمني الأسي: O (2 ^ n)
ما هو الوقت المعقد لشرح الخوارزمية بالمثال؟
فهم تدوينات تعقيد الوقت مع مثال يشير إلى الحد الأقصى المطلوب بواسطة ملف الخوارزمية لجميع قيم الإدخال. إنه يمثل أسوأ حالة تعقيد وقت الخوارزمية . أوميغا (تعبير) هي مجموعة الوظائف التي تنمو بشكل أسرع من التعبير أو بنفس معدله.
موصى به:
ما هو الوقت المعقد لخوارزمية Prim؟
التعقيد الزمني لخوارزمية Prim's هو O ((V + E) l o g V) لأن كل رأس يتم إدخاله في قائمة انتظار الأولوية مرة واحدة فقط والإدراج في قائمة الانتظار ذات الأولوية يستغرق وقتًا لوغاريتميًا
ما هو الوقت المعقد لحساب عدد العناصر في القائمة المرتبطة؟
ما هو الوقت المعقد لحساب عدد العناصر في القائمة المرتبطة؟ شرح: لحساب عدد العناصر ، عليك اجتياز القائمة بأكملها ، ومن ثم يكون التعقيد هو O (n)
كم من الوقت يمكن تخزين البيانات في مستودع البيانات؟
10 سنوات وبالتالي ، كيف يتم تخزين البيانات في مستودع البيانات؟ البيانات عادة مخزنة في مستودع البيانات من خلال عملية استخراج وتحويل وتحميل (ETL) ، حيث يتم استخراج المعلومات من المصدر ، وتحويلها إلى جودة عالية البيانات ثم تحميلها في ملف مستودع .
ما هو الوقت المعقد لعملية دفع المكدس؟
بالنسبة لجميع عمليات المكدس القياسية (دفع ، فرقعة ، فارغ ، حجم) ، يمكن أن يكون تعقيد وقت التشغيل الأسوأ هو O (1). نقول لا يمكن ذلك لأنه من الممكن دائمًا تنفيذ التكديس بتمثيل أساسي غير فعال
ما هي بنية البيانات الخطية في بنية البيانات؟
بنية البيانات الخطية: بنية البيانات حيث يتم ترتيب عناصر البيانات بشكل تسلسلي أو خطي حيث يتم إرفاق العناصر بالمجاورة السابقة والتالية فيما يسمى بهيكل البيانات الخطي. في بنية البيانات الخطية ، يتم تضمين مستوى واحد. لذلك ، يمكننا اجتياز جميع العناصر في جولة واحدة فقط